    Single-hung windows come with two vertically oriented sashes or panes, but only the lower sash is able to be opened to let air in. The upper sash remains fixed, just like casement windows and awning windows. The movement of the lower sash is facilitated by a balance system, typically consisting of springs or weights.

    When the window is shut, the upper sash will be held in place by hidden tilt latches. The lock can either be a mortise, or a cam action. The window may be fitted with a sash seal in order to prevent air leakage and infiltration, which is an important feature for energy efficiency.

    Single-hung windows offer a versatile and cost-effective option for renovating or building a new home. They offer a classic appearance that can be paired with a variety of architectural styles and can be easily modified to meet your requirements.

    Single-hung windows can also be found with a variety of options that increase their energy efficiency. For example, insulated frames and weatherstripping can significantly reduce cooling and heating costs. Low-emissivity (Low-E) glass can also enhance thermal insulation and cut down on unwanted heat transfer.

    Single-hung windows are great to let fresh air in your home. They aren't as efficient as other window types which are open to the outside, like an awning or a casement window. The upper sash is not as flexible as the lower one. This means it's difficult to achieve the desired amount of ventilation, and can make cleaning more difficult than other window types.
